See why so many travelers make Glen Eden Resort their resort of choice when visiting Clark. Providing an ideal mix of value, comfort and convenience, it offers a quaint setting with an array of amenities designed for travelers like you.
Guest rooms offer amenities such as a kitchenette and a refrigerator, and guests can go online with public wifi offered by the resort.
Glen Eden Resort features room service and a concierge, to help make your stay more enjoyable. The property also boasts a pool. If you are driving to Glen Eden Resort, free parking is available.
When you're feeling hungry, you can check out Clark Store Deli (0.5 mi), which is within walking distance of Glen Eden Resort.
If you are interested in exploring Clark, check out a marina, such as Steamboat Lake Marina.

We did not get a chance to try the bar, restaurant, pool or hot tub, but all looked clean and inviting. The coolest general store, the Clark Store, is just down the street and has anything you need, including Internet which is not available in the cabins.
The price was reasonable although it seemed unnecessary to charge an additional $15 a night for a third person in a two bedroom cabin. I thought the extra $15 for the dog was reasonable.
The views of the surrounding mountains were gorgeous. There is a playground right in the center of the cabins, so kids can play while the adults relax at their place. There was also a nice pool and two hot tubs, plus tennis courts. We didn't get a chance to try the restaurant, which looked very popular. But we'll definitely be back!
